[async/await 实现原理](async/await%E5%AE%9E%E7%8E%B0%E5%8E%9F%E7%90%86.md) [判断传入的函数是否标记了async?](%E5%88%A4%E6%96%AD%E4%BC%A0%E5%85%A5%E7%9A%84%E5%87%BD%E6%95%B0%E6%98%AF%E5%90%A6%E6%A0%87%E8%AE%B0%E4%BA%86async.md) [async语法怎么捕获异常?](async%E8%AF%AD%E6%B3%95%E6%80%8E%E4%B9%88%E6%8D%95%E8%8E%B7%E5%BC%82%E5%B8%B8%EF%BC%9F.md) [async函数的返回值](async%E5%87%BD%E6%95%B0%E7%9A%84%E8%BF%94%E5%9B%9E%E5%80%BC.md) [什么是顶层await?](%E4%BB%80%E4%B9%88%E6%98%AF%E9%A1%B6%E5%B1%82await%EF%BC%9F.md) [如何用await让程序停顿指定的时间(休眠效果)?](%E5%A6%82%E4%BD%95%E7%94%A8await%E8%AE%A9%E7%A8%8B%E5%BA%8F%E5%81%9C%E9%A1%BF%E6%8C%87%E5%AE%9A%E7%9A%84%E6%97%B6%E9%97%B4%E4%BC%91%E7%9C%A0%E6%95%88%E6%9E%9C%EF%BC%9F.md) [如果在async()前面加上await会不会影响输出结果?](%E5%A6%82%E6%9E%9C%E5%9C%A8async%E5%89%8D%E9%9D%A2%E5%8A%A0%E4%B8%8Aawait%E4%BC%9A%E4%B8%8D%E4%BC%9A%E5%BD%B1%E5%93%8D%E8%BE%93%E5%87%BA%E7%BB%93%E6%9E%9C%EF%BC%9F.md) [Promise和async/await有哪些相似性?](Promise%E5%92%8Casync-await%E6%9C%89%E5%93%AA%E4%BA%9B%E7%9B%B8%E4%BC%BC%E6%80%A7%EF%BC%9F.md)